Job description

The primary focus of the Business Intelligence Analyst is to transform data into actionable insights that drive business value. This role involves collecting, analyzing, and interpreting data from multiple sources to support informed decision making and strategic planning., Daily responsibilities consist of:

  • Gather, process, and analyze data from diverse sources to identify trends, patterns, and correlations that support business growth initiatives.
  • Develop and maintain robust data models, reports, and dashboards using Business Intelligence (BI) tools. These will provide actionable insights for our business stakeholders.
  • Collaborate with stakeholders to monitor and evaluate key performance indicators (KPIs) and metrics. Your analysis will help assess and improve business performance.
  • Create and deliver regular reports that communicate insights and drive action. These reports may include monthly onboarding, channel and product scorecards, lending dashboards, competitor analysis, new market research, and more.
  • Develop visualizations that effectively communicate findings, tell stories, and support the decision-making process.
  • Analyze research data and report on trends or facts relevant to the Credit Union. This may include closed account trends, competitor pricing, service scores, and other pertinent data.
  • Ensure the accuracy, integrity, and security of data through effective data governance practices.
  • Identify, pilot, and document possible AI use cases to improve data analysis and reporting workflows while adhering to data governance and security standards.
